I am personally a huge fan of these mini tablets, great for general media and especially gaming. Game UIs on smartphones (even the biggest ones) often feels cramped, but with a 10" or bigger tablet, UIs get stretched so much that its difficult to reach buttons without re-adjusting your hands, unless you have giant hands of course. Larger tablets are also heavier and tire your hands when holding them. The 8-9 inch screen is a good middle ground for just about everything. Its a shame that apple and Lenovo are the only manufacturers making decent tablets at this size though, everyone else makes them into budget tablets with garbage specs that don't last long, or are just unreliable and unusable straight out of the box (cough cough, Samsung and Amazon)
